소스 검색

* it's more correct for GetPropAttribute to return a TCustomAttribute instead of a TObject

git-svn-id: trunk@42366 -
svenbarth 6 년 전
부모
커밋
5153a288dc
1개의 변경된 파일2개의 추가작업 그리고 2개의 파일을 삭제
  1. 2 2
      rtl/objpas/typinfo.pp

+ 2 - 2
rtl/objpas/typinfo.pp

@@ -916,7 +916,7 @@ function GetNextTypeInfo(ATypeInfo: PTypeInfo): PTypeInfo;
 
 function GetAttributeData(TypeInfo: PTypeInfo): PAttributeData;
 
-function GetPropAttribute(PropInfo: PPropInfo; AttributeNr: byte): TObject;
+function GetPropAttribute(PropInfo: PPropInfo; AttributeNr: byte): TCustomAttribute;
 
 function GetAttribute(AttributeData: PAttributeData; AttributeNr: byte): TCustomAttribute;
 
@@ -1150,7 +1150,7 @@ begin
     result := nil;
 end;
 
-function GetPropAttribute(PropInfo: PPropInfo; AttributeNr: byte): TObject;
+function GetPropAttribute(PropInfo: PPropInfo; AttributeNr: byte): TCustomAttribute;
 var
   attrtable: PAttributeData;
 begin